The Carson City Sheriff’s Office is proud to announce the successful completion of the 2026 Citizens Academy, culminating in a memorable graduation ceremony. Sheriff Ken Furlong presented graduation certificates to 25 dedicated attendees who completed the comprehensive twelve-week program that began on March 11, 2026 and concluded on May 27, 2026.

The Citizens Academy, an initiative launched by the Carson City Sheriff’s Office, aims to foster a stronger bond between law enforcement and the community. Through this program, participants gain valuable insights into the daily operations of the Sheriff’s Office, enhancing their understanding of law enforcement practices and fostering mutual trust.

Over the course of the program, the graduates received in-depth training on various aspects of law enforcement and they had the opportunity to engage in hands-on activities, simulations, and interactive discussions led by experienced CCSO professionals.

  • Sheriff’s Office Tour / Detention Center Tour
  • CIVIL & Records / Business Office / Coroner’s Office
  • CSI / Crime Lab / Evidence Vault / M.O.S.T. / CIT
  • Detectives / Scams / Internal Affairs / Body Cameras / Drone Technology
  • Field Training Officers (FTO’s) / Student Resource Officers (SRO’s)
  • Patrol Division / Traffic Division / Domestic Violence
  • Gangs / Special Enforcement Team (SET) / K-9’s
  • Use of Force / Active Shooter / IHOP Shooting
  • Virtual Reality (VR) / Bola Wrap / Taser Demonstrations
  • S.W.A.T. / Drones / Robots / and Crisis Negotiation Demonstrations
  • 911 Dispatch / Dispatch Center Tour
  • Graduation Ceremony / CCSO Volunteer Auxiliaries Presentation
  • Chaplains / Uniformed Reserves / Search & Rescue / VIPS / Aero Squadron / Cadets / Mounted Unit.
